===[[Battle of Pitneybank]]===
I just noticed Battle of Pitneybank had never been voted upon for historical, which is kind of surprising. Yes, the article and title is POV and some of the details are contested, but that isn't criteria for historical. This was a pretty huge thing back in 2008. It followed right on the heels of one of the biggest battles of Fort Creedy and some may even argue that Silent Night and the battle of Creedy were was a part of the bigger battle. Though a lot of buildings in Pitney were ransacked by BB2 during this battle, Giddings took center stage. Certainly, it was the highlight of BB2. It completely stalled the Bash for nearly a month. Some even claim the Giddings battle was the direct result of the Interferance game update, since Kevan's zom [[Bub]] was present during the siege. The interferance update was added a few weeks into the Giddings siege and was debatably directly responsible for the beachhead leading to the end of the battle. However you feel about the documented accounting of the battle, I think its a no-brainer for Historical Events. ~[[Image:Vsig.png|link=User:Vapor]] <sub>19:46, 4 August 2012 (UTC)</sub>

#'''Nope''' - It's pretty biased. Wasn't necessarily our fault for that, we just didn't get the right people to contribute to events. The page was written mainly by the pro-survivor side, and when it became a popular page anyone with an account on here could edit it, the result being a jumbled biased mess. The "Battle of Pitneybank title is still accurate in my opinion as there was a lot more going on outside Giddings such as the skirmishes over Creedy, Farmer NT then concentrated efforts to maintain auto-repairs and other resource buildings as backups to the mall. Main events in the battle were notably the fall of Creedy, the tidal wave of zeds hammering Farmer NT and scattering 300+ survivors within hours, followed by the Siege of Giddings itself. And if you want to be cute and add in a little side note, this siege directly contributed to [[Blanemcc is a PKer]]. But yeah, probably needs a full rewrite and needs a lot more input from the zed leadership at the time and possibly some PKer perspective as they're kind of neutral..right? --[[User:Blanemcc|Blanemcc]] 13:07, 5 August 2012 (BST)

Obtaining Historical Status

A policy is in place which outlines the method to attain historical status.

  1. Events must have been declared over.
  2. The event must have affected either multiple suburbs or how the game was played for a group, such as triggering a change.
  3. A nomination should be made on Category_talk:Historical Events.
  4. An announcement should be made on Wiki News, and {{HistoricalEventVoting}} should be put on the event's wiki page.
  5. Voting will last for exactly two weeks following nomination. To be successful, an event must be approved by 2/3 of eligible voters to pass. A minimum of 15 votes must be cast for the vote to be valid. The only allowable votes are Yes and No.
  6. Events that pass will be added to the category as described below.
  7. Events must allow a week to pass between nominations.

Battle of Barhapolis

Should have been successfully nominated many years ago. An all-out barnstorming war for domination of Stanbury Village and southern Ridleybank, between the Ridleybank Resistance Front (plus allies) and the Kilt Store (also plus many, many allies), encompassing Nichols Mall, the Went Building and the Blackmore Building. Over 1000 active participants and it lasted for weeks before it was finally settled by LUE arriving and tipping the balance in favour of the zombies. Featuring major groups like Minions of the Apocalypse, Eastonwood Ferals, Undeadites, Feral Undead, the Fortress, and even a brief cameo from the Militant Order of Barhah. It was epic. Death feasted at the end. --LordMoloch (talk) 17:41, 11 March 2025 (UTC)
